什麼是膠合板?

膠合板是指由軟木、硬木塑膠、樹脂浸漬紙、織物、福米卡等薄層木質單板製成的工程木產品,這些木板在相鄰層上粘合在一起,形成更厚更平的板材。它廣泛用作結構、外部、內部和船用膠合板,具有不同的尺寸、形狀、設計、顏色、圖案和紋理。性價比高、便利、易用、輕便;延長了使用壽命;並有利於油漆和染料更好地結合。與其他木質板材產品(如中密度纖維板 (MDF))相比,它具有更高的耐用性、靈活性、穩定性和強度。它是一種多功能材料,不會隨著大氣濕度的變化而彎曲或破裂。它可以抵抗化學物質和火焰的侵蝕,隔音和隔熱,防潮,防磨損和腐蝕。它還具有柔韌性,非常適合曲面,並且由於其跨層結構而不易分裂。它是一種環保產品,有助於減少碳足跡和溫室氣體(GHG)排放。它還有助於提供光滑的表面,防止水損壞,並能輕鬆固定螺絲。除此之外,它還利於方便地生產各種產品並增強產品的外觀。因此,膠合板在全球的海洋、建築、製造和家具產業中已廣泛應用。

The global plywood market size reached USD 50.2 Billion in 2024. Looking forward, IMARC Group expects the market to reach USD 74.5 Billion by 2033, exhibiting a growth rate (CAGR) of 4.5% during 2025-2033. The growing adoption of flexible products, increasing urbanization, and rising number of residential and commercial projects represent some of the key factors driving the market.

What is Plywood?

Plywood refers to an engineered wood product that is manufactured from thin layers of wood veneer of softwood, hardwood plastic, resin-impregnated paper, fabric, formica, which are glued together in adjacent layers to form a thicker and flat sheet. It is widely available as structural, external, internal, and marine plywood in different sizes, shapes, designs, colors, patterns, and textures. It is cost-effective, convenient, easy to use and lightweight; has an increased life span; and facilitates better binding of paints and dyes. It offers improved durability, flexibility, and high stability and strength as compared to other wood-based sheet products, such as medium-density fiberboard (MDF). It is a versatile material that does not warp or crack with changes in atmospheric moisture. It is resistant to exposure to chemicals and fire, insulation against sound and excessive heating, moisture, abrasion, and corrosion. It is also pliable and highly suitable for curved surfaces and does not split easily due to its cross-layered structure. It assists in reducing carbon footprint and greenhouse gas (GHG) emissions, as it is an eco-friendly product. It also aids in providing a smooth surface, preventing water damage, and can easily hold screws. Besides this, it is beneficial in producing a variety of products conveniently and enhances the appearance of an item. As a result, plywood is widely employed in the marine, construction, manufacturing, and furniture industries across the globe.

According to the report, Asia Pacific was the largest market for plywood. Some of the factors driving the Asia Pacific plywood market included the improving standards of living, rapid expansion in the construction industry, presence of key manufacturers, etc. Besides this, various manufacturers are producing plywood, as many countries in the Asia Pacific region have rich forest resources and wood plantations. In addition to this, the increasing demand for better housing and furniture, along with the inflating income level of individuals, is strengthening the growth of the market in the region.
